I just created my office 365 account, and bought one business essentials license. After that i added my domain to office365, all dns records are good.

Now when i want add another mail address with my own domain and make it as default, when i change everything and try to save, i get the following error "A parameter cannot be found that matches parameter name 'EmailAddresses'."

Maybe i just need to wait for a while for everything to work, i tried outlook and i can send and receive mails on my onmicrosoft mail address.

The license is correctly added to my user

Yes i did it like that and i got the error, i also found your solution but when i went to ECP, it had a lot less options, and i couldn't find the recipients, i cannot take a screenshot because it is working ok at the moment.

Maybe this will help others, what i did yesterday as a workaround is instead to give the first @onmicrosoft.com account another alias, i created a new user with @mydomain, gave it global administrator, took away the license from the first user and give it to new user.

    Based on your description, may I know whether you do it in Portal like the screenshot below?

    If so, you can go to the EAC (https://outlook.office365.com/ecp) and follow the steps below to change the email address.

    1. Open the link above.
    2. Click “recipients” and “mailboxes”.
    3. Edit the user.
    4. Click the “email address” and “+”.
    5. Type in your email address.
    6. You can check the box if you want to make this email address as primary one.
